The National Monuments Service's description
In pasture, on the broad level ridge top c. 25-30m W of a break of slope where ground falls away steeply to NE−E into a valley. An ESB pole stands close to the NW edge of the enclosure.
A roughly circular enclosure (diam. c. 60-65m) is visible in Lidar imagery and in aerial imagery (Digital globe, Google Earth). It is not shown on any edition of the OS 6-inch maps.
The enclosure was levelled at an unknown date in the past and is almost impossible to trace at ground level; a slight undulation is visible on the NE–E arc. The interior encompasses a slight dip in ground level, and a densely rush-grown area (c. 30-35m) of damp, soggy ground and standing water covers much of the E half of the interior. The original date and function of this enclosure is unclear.
Notified to NMS by Andrew Goodison.
